Meet Monica

Monica McCallum is an executive coach and service-centered leader with three decades of experience navigating complex systems, high-stakes decisions, and real-world responsibility. Her career spans organizational leadership, professional development, and civil rights compliance across public and nonprofit institutions.

Monica is widely recognized for her recipient-facing leadership at the Federal Transit Administration’s Office of Civil Rights. For 15 years, she led all aspects of the office’s work—including program management, staff supervision and development, executive leadership coordination, and cross-agency collaboration—while working with transportation agencies nationwide, from the largest transit systems in the country to small rural providers. Her work helped leaders move forward with sound information, clear compliance pathways, and the confidence to integrate equity requirements within complex regulatory environments.

Over her career, Monica has supervised and mentored hundreds of professionals and is known for her rare combination of approachability and rigor—making complicated systems understandable and workable in real-world conditions. Monica’s coaching blends financial education, trauma-informed, professional-grade coaching, and lived experience in senior leadership and single parenthood to help clients build steady, strong, sustainable lives that support how they live and work.
